So after one long day of troubleshooting, and a week of messing around after work, I finally got the brake lights.
Original post last week was this
http://www.oilburners.net/forums/sh...lights-flashers-work-!&highlight=brake+lights
Even though my trailer brake lights worked, I decided I was pissed off and changed my brake pedal switch. That fixed it. So for any of you that have this issue in the future, working trailer brake lights do NOT mean the brake pedal switch is necessarily fully functional!
